Our review
🏫 Course Review: Overall Rating - 3.05/5
Overview
The online course has garnered a mixed response from recent reviewers, with an average global rating of 3.05 out of 5 stars. The feedback highlights both strengths and areas for improvement within the course content and structure.
Pros:
- Comprehensive Content: The course provides a good mix of theoretical concepts followed by practical applications in each lesson, which is appreciated by learners with varying levels of experience.
- Clear and Structured: The presentation is clear and well-designed, making it accessible for those new to the subject matter.
- Diverse Perspective: Some lessons offer content that is sourced from various other credible sources, which can be beneficial if properly attributed and integrated.
Cons:
- Redundancy and Irrelevance: Some reviewers found certain lessons to contain superfluous information or repeated concepts, suggesting that these could be condensed or removed to improve the course's efficiency.
- Lack of Practical Resources: A significant concern is the absence of source files for practical examples, which hinders the ability for learners to follow along and apply the concepts taught in real-time.
- Insufficient Practical Examples: The course lacks comprehensive project examples from start to finish, particularly for 1D, 2D, and 3D applications. This hands-on approach is crucial for beginners to understand the practical application of the software.
- Imbalance Between Theory and Practice: Some reviewers feel that there is an overemphasis on theoretical background at the expense of practical exercises, especially in using the HEC-RAS program. The few practical moments provided are described as "very fast" with "low quality sound," which may complicate learning.
- User Experience Issues: The course does not appear to be tailored for a paid audience, with one reviewer explicitly stating that the experience is not valuable for beginners and not as effective as free resources available on platforms like YouTube.
Conclusion
While the course offers a solid theoretical foundation and has elements of practical application, there are notable gaps in terms of interactive learning materials and an adequate balance between theory and practice. To enhance the learning experience, particularly for beginners, it is recommended that the course developers consider revising the content to include more detailed step-by-step guides, practical project examples, and high-quality audio for demonstrations. Addressing these concerns could significantly improve the overall value of the course.
